HCA Florida Palms West Hospital names new chief medical officer

HCA Florida Palms West Hospital in Loxahatchee has appointed Alexander Gumiroff, MD, as its new chief medical officer.

Advertisement

Dr. Gumiroff has previously trained and led teams of physician assistants and nurse practitioners, and has worked closely with hospital executive teams at other facilities. He also has experience caring for underserved populations.

Dr. Gumiroff will oversee strategy and care quality at the 204-bed acute care facility. His appointment to the role takes effect May 15.
